Package Details
-
$1,000 Package
- Inclusions:
- Professional content creators visit the exhibitor’s booth.
- 1-hour session capturing photos and videos of the booth, team, products, and services.
- Same-day delivery of social media-ready content.
- Content tagged to the exhibitor’s social media channels.
- Purpose: Provides exhibitors with a digital asset library for immediate or future use in campaigns.
- Inclusions:
-
$5,000 Package
- Inclusions:
- Everything in the $1,000 package.
- Plus: A targeted social media campaign managed by your team.
- Ads targeting CES attendees and those interested in CES-related topics.
- Campaigns launch the day after content creation.
- Optimized for maximum engagement and lead generation.
- Purpose: Ensures that the created content reaches the right audience online, amplifying the exhibitor’s CES presence beyond the physical show floor.

Potential Missing Elements and Recommendations
-
Exhibitor List Acquisition
- Issue: Ensure you have access to a comprehensive and up-to-date list of CES exhibitors.
- Solution:
- Obtain the official exhibitor list from CES organizers.
- Verify and cross-check for accuracy.
-
Legal and Compliance
- Issue: Handling payments and data requires compliance with legal standards.
- Solution:
- Ensure your website complies with GDPR, CCPA, and other relevant data protection laws.
- Include a privacy policy, terms of service, and secure payment gateways.
-
Customer Support
- Issue: Exhibitors may have questions or require assistance.
- Solution:
- Set up a dedicated support channel (email, chat).
- Prepare an FAQ section on your website.
-
Content Quality Assurance
- Issue: Maintaining high-quality content is crucial for client satisfaction.
- Solution:
- Develop a content review process.
- Ensure your team is trained in best practices for content creation and social media tagging.
-
Performance Metrics and Reporting
- Issue: Clients will want to see the ROI of your services.
- Solution:
- Set up analytics to track campaign performance.
- Prepare regular reports for clients highlighting key metrics (engagement, reach, leads).
-
Backup Plans
- Issue: Technical issues or unexpected challenges can arise.
- Solution:
- Have contingency plans for website downtime, payment failures, or team member unavailability.
- Ensure you have backups of all content and data.
